Understanding Flow Hoods
When I first started my journey into growing plants, I quickly realized the importance of airflow and cleanliness in my growing environment. A flow hood, also known as a laminar flow hood, creates a sterile workspace by filtering air and providing a constant, gentle breeze. This feature helps prevent contamination, which is crucial for healthy plant growth.
Types of Flow Hoods
I discovered that there are several types of flow hoods available. The most common are vertical and horizontal flow hoods. Vertical flow hoods blow air downward, while horizontal flow hoods push air across the workspace. I found that the choice between them depends on my available space and specific needs. Airflow and Filtration
One of the most critical factors I considered was the airflow rate and filtration system. I learned that a good flow hood should have a HEPA filter, which captures 99.97% of particles. When I checked the specifications, I looked for the airflow rate in cubic feet per minute (CFM) to ensure it provided adequate airflow for my needs. A higher CFM meant better air circulation, which I found crucial for preventing mold and mildew.
